Before the surgery, your eye will be numbed with eye drops or an injection to ensure you don't feel any discomfort throughout the procedure. The doctor will make a small laceration in your eye to access the cataract and break it up using ultrasound waves prior to very carefully removing it.
When the cataract is eliminated, the man-made lens will certainly be put in its place. The whole surgical treatment usually takes around 15-30 minutes per eye and is usually done one eye at once.
After the surgical treatment, you may experience some moderate discomfort or obscured vision, but this is typical and need to improve as your eye heals.

Post-Operative Treatment Tips
After cataract surgical procedure, offering correct post-operative treatment is crucial for your enjoyed one's recuperation. Ensure they wear the protective shield over their eye as instructed by the medical professional. Help them administer prescribed eye decreases and medicines on schedule to prevent infection and aid recovery.
Encourage your loved one to prevent touching or massaging their eyes, as this can result in issues. Aid them in following any kind of constraints on bending, raising hefty things, or joining difficult activities to prevent strain on the eyes. See to it they participate in all follow-up consultations with the eye physician for monitoring progress.
Keep the eye area tidy and completely dry, avoiding water or soap straight in the eyes. Motivate your loved one to wear sunglasses to shield their eyes from intense light and glare throughout the recovery process. Hold your horses and helpful as they recover, offering aid with daily jobs as required.
